The Kano State Fire Service has reported a successful month in April, with notable achievements in rescue operations and property savings. According to the service's public relations officer, Saminu Abdullahi, the team responded to 60 fire incidents, rescuing 15 individuals and salvaging property worth N100 million.
While two lives were unfortunately lost, the service's swift response and expertise minimized damage, with property worth N43.6 million destroyed. Additionally, the team handled 13 rescue calls and seven false alarms, demonstrating their readiness and commitment to public safety.
To prevent future fire incidents, the PRO emphasized the importance of handling fire with caution and taking simple precautions, such as extinguishing open flames before leaving premises, especially for night food vendors. Motorists were also urged to drive responsibly and follow traffic rules to avoid accidents.
